BACKGROUND

 

This item authorizes the abandonment of portions of one water easement, three drainage easements, seven sanitary sewer easements and one drainage and floodway easement to the Board of Regents of The University of Texas System, the abutting owner containing a total of approximately 73,552 square feet of land. The area will be included with the property of the abutting owner for new construction of biomedical research labs. The cost for this abandonment is calculated pursuant to the Dallas City Code, therefore, no appraisal is required.
